Description

Come join us in celebrating American Sign Language (ASL) Day, a day which commemorates the opening of the American School for the Deaf in West Hartford, Connecticut on April 15, 1817. We will be learning some ASL signs and painting them on our hands in celebration of the inclusive and important language of ASL, one of the most used sign languages in the world!
